Solution

You can access the axes of a FacetGrid (`g = sns.FacetGrid(...)`) via `g.axes`. With that you are free to use any matplotlib method you like to tweak the plot.

Change titles:

axes = g.axes.flatten()
axes[0].set_title("Internal")
axes[1].set_title("External")

Change labels:

axes = g.axes.flatten()
axes[0].set_ylabel("Number of Defects")
for ax in axes:
    ax.set_xlabel("Percentage Depth")

Note that I prefer those above the `FacetGrid`'s internal `g.set_axis_labels` and `set_titles` methods, because it makes it more obvious which axes is to be labelled.

Problem

I am trying to create a FacetGrid in Seaborn My code is currently: ``` g = sns.FacetGrid(df_reduced, col="ActualExternal", margin_titles=True) bins = np.linspace(0, 100, 20) g.map(plt.hist, "ActualDepth", color="steelblue", bins=bins, width=4.5) ``` This gives my the Figure Now, instead of "ActualExternal = 0.0" and "ActualExternal = 1.0", I would like the titles "Internal" and "External" And, instead of "ActualDepth" I would like the xlabel to say "Percentage Depth" Finally, I would like to add a ylabel of "Number of Defects".
